
MATLAB的三次样条插值方法
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
简介:本文介绍了MATLAB环境下实现的三次样条插值方法,通过构建分段多项式来逼近给定数据点集,适用于科学计算与工程应用中的函数拟合。
部分源码使用三次样条插值法求信号的包络线
```matlab
clear all;
close all;
clc;
fs = 30; % 采样频率
t = 0:1/fs:5; % 采样时间
x = sin(2*pi*2*t) + sin(2*pi*4*t); % 信号
% 使用三次样条插值,求信号的包络线
d = diff(x); % 对信号求导
n = length(d);
d1 = d(1:n-1);
d2 = d(2:n);
```
全部评论 (0)
还没有任何评论哟~


